| Hazard Information | Back Directory | [Uses]
7,16-Dibenzyl-1,4,10,13-tetraoxa-7,16-diazacyclooctadecane can be used:
- As a macrocycle that facilitates the modification of the electrode used in the estimation of riboflavin or vitamin B2 in food and pharmaceutical samples.
- As an ionophore in the preparation of poly(vinyl chloride) membrane-based Zn2+?sensor applicable in the estimation of Zn in water and drug samples.
- To prepare a modified graphite electrode, which is used in the detection of samarium in ores and industrial effluents.
